    Dishing the secrets of his creativity this week is a chap who was an acclaimed stand-up comedian, and is now proving himself skilled at writing compelling - and very funny - fiction. With 13 books now in the comic crime thrillers in his Dublin Trilogy (now 6 books) and McGarry Stateside series, to the urban fantasy paranormal capers of The Stranger Times, McDonnell is amassing legions of fans.

    Never mind the fact that your neighbours have had their lights up for a month already, Christmas has come early because I have an awesome episode for you featuring an interview with Ian Whates! Author of the Dark Angels and City of a Hundred Rows novels, and the man behind the multiple award-winning Newcon Press, as well as being the nicest chap in Science Fiction.
